Systems and methods for providing video on demand in an intelligent television
An intelligent television can provide various interfaces for providing video-on-demand (VOD). The user interfaces include unique visual representations and organizations that allow the user to utilize the intelligent television more easily and more effectively. Particularly, the user interfaces pertain to the display of VOD content and better organizations thereof. Further, the user interfaces provide unique process of transitioning between the VOD content.
1. A method for providing a user interface in an intelligent television, the method comprising:
receiving, by a processor of the intelligent television, filter criteria;
in response to the filter criteria, displaying a catalog view of one or more television series associated with the filter criteria;
receiving a selection of a television series displayed in the catalog view;
determining if a user has previously watched content of the television series,
prompting the user to resume watching the content,
playing a second selection to resume watching the content;
in response to the second selection of the television series, determining if the television series includes a season; and
if there is only one season, providing a first digest view of the season;
wherein the first digest view includes
a thumbnail representing the at least one of a next episode and a previous episode,
wherein:
the thumbnail is an image associated with content of the at least one of the next episode and the previous episode of the television series, and
the thumbnail is selectable to enable the user to navigate to the at least one of the next episode and the previous episode of the television series; and
if there multiple seasons, providing a second digest view of all episodes,
receiving a second selection of an episode of the television series;
playing the episode in a series player from a start of the selected episode.
